Paradise Poker pumps up action Friday
By Sarah Polson
Paradise couldn't get any sweeter Friday, Feb. 1, as the poker site is adding €70,000 in prize money to events during the day. That includes a €10,000 freeroll for players.
Paradise Poker will be doubling the winnings of poker players who cash in select guaranteed tournaments all day Friday. The additional winnings will be credited to the players' accounts on Feb. 4.
The eligible tournaments on Feb. 1 will be:
| Time | Guarantee | Buy-in |
| 2 a.m. | €3,000 | €20 |
| 11 a.m. | €4,000 | €10 |
| 2:30 p.m. | €5,500 | €10 |
| 4:30 p.m. | €2,000 | €15 |
| 6 p.m. | €7,500 | €10 |
| 8 p.m. | €25,000 | €50 |
| 10:30 p.m. | €7,500 | €10 |
| Midnight | €3,000 | €20 |
| 2 a.m.* | €3,000 | €20 |
*The final tournament will actually be on Feb. 2 at 2 a.m.
For even more free money, Paradise Poker has set up a €10,000 freeroll. It is open to all players who play 10 raked hands on Feb. 1.
Registration for the freeroll opens at 4 p.m., and the tournament will begin at 6:30 p.m.
Selected players will also have access to additional cash bonuses on Feb. 1. The poker site contacted eligible players Jan. 28 with their specific offers.
